Support for the Reauthorization of the Workforce Investment Act
One of TechVoice's leaders,
CompTIA, maintains the
Getting America Back to Work (GABTW) Program. This program provides a comprehensive process for assessing, training, certifying and placing unemployed individuals into entry and mid-level IT technical positions. GABTW works through community colleges and partners for the training component. Funding for the training and certification vouchers is provided through the Workforce Investment Act, and GABTW relies on collaboration with Workforce Investment Boards and One-Stop Career Centers to use this tool.
Policy Goal: We urge Congress to pass the reauthorization of the Workforce Investment Act. We recommend that WIA reauthorization include sufficient flexibility for WIBs and One-Stop centers, provide for training for One-Stop staff, and that it support incumbent worker training so that individuals can update skills, retain jobs and advance in careers. Plus, we support the DOL goal of increasing credentials through WIA funds by 10% by 2012.
